One held for flesh trade in Bengaluru

Photo Credit :

Bengaluru: The Women and Narcotics wing of Central Crime Branch (CCB) on Sunday raided Springs Hotel & Spa on H Siddaiah Road near Urvashi theatre and arrested one person on charges of flesh trade.

The police have identified the accused as Omaram Chaudhary (40) from Chamarajpet, Bengaluru and recovered Rs 78,100 cash, one mobile phone and nine packets of condoms from the accused. The police have rescued two Delhi-based girls from the accused.

According to the police, the accused used to bring girls from other states for the flesh trade. The police said the accused was earning money by booking rooms in hotels online for the girls and clients without the knowledge of the hotel management.

A case has been registered against the accused at Kalasipalya Police Station.
